'I Found You' is a poignant collection of poetry that delves into the timeless theme of love and connection. Each poem in this anthology serves as a lyrical exploration of the journey of finding that special someone who adds meaning and depth to our lives. From the exhilarating rush of a newfound attraction to the quiet comfort of shared moments, these verses capture the essence of love in its myriad forms. Through vivid imagery and evocative language, the poems in 'I Found You' invite readers to embark on an emotional journey that traverses the highs and lows of love. From the thrill of discovery to the challenges of navigating relationships, each poem offers a glimpse into the complexities of the human heart. With themes ranging from passion and longing to intimacy and devotion, this collection resonates with readers of all ages and backgrounds. Whether you’re celebrating the joys of newfound love or reflecting on the enduring bonds of long-term commitment, 'I Found You' offers a heartfelt exploration of the universal experience of love. With its poignant verses and timeless themes, 'I Found You' is a captivating read that will leave readers moved, inspired, and reminded of the transformative power of love in our lives.
